Hallo,<br>
was kann denn an dieser SQL-Anweisung falsch sein??<br>
delete from r_tesybd d where (d.kundennr = k.kundennr) and (d.vnr = k.vnr) and (d.nnr = k.nnr) in (select k.kundennr, k.vnr, k.nnr from r_tesybk k where k.auftreinggkv < "01-01-2000")<br>
Es sollen alle Datensätze in der Tabelle r_tesybd gelöscht werden, die in der Tabelle r_tesybk im Feld auftreinggkv ein älteres Datum als 01.01.2000 haben. <br> <br>
Wenn einer den Fehler erkennt, dann noch eins:<br>
Anschliessend sollen aber auch diese Datensätze aus der Tabelle ´r_tesybk gelöscht werden.<br>
Helmut
was kann denn an dieser SQL-Anweisung falsch sein??<br>
delete from r_tesybd d where (d.kundennr = k.kundennr) and (d.vnr = k.vnr) and (d.nnr = k.nnr) in (select k.kundennr, k.vnr, k.nnr from r_tesybk k where k.auftreinggkv < "01-01-2000")<br>
Es sollen alle Datensätze in der Tabelle r_tesybd gelöscht werden, die in der Tabelle r_tesybk im Feld auftreinggkv ein älteres Datum als 01.01.2000 haben. <br> <br>
Wenn einer den Fehler erkennt, dann noch eins:<br>
Anschliessend sollen aber auch diese Datensätze aus der Tabelle ´r_tesybk gelöscht werden.<br>
Helmut
Comment